Al-Halbousi intends to visit Al-Sadr to complain about Al-Zamili and threaten to leave the trioAn informed political source revealed, on Tuesday, the intention of Parliament Speaker Muhammad al-Halbousi to visit Najaf Governorate to meet with the leader of the Sadrist movement Muqtada al-Sadr in the coming hours, indicating that al-Halbousi may inform al-Sadr of his intention to withdraw from the tripartite alliance in protest of the dispute with the first deputy speaker of Parliament, Hakim al-Zamili. .

The source said, “The coming hours may witness a lightning visit by Parliament Speaker Muhammad al-Halbousi to the leader of the Sadrist movement, Muqtada al-Sadr, due to the dispute between the Sadrist movement and the Alliance of Sovereignty.”

He added, “Al-Halbousi will inform al-Sadr of the intention of the Sovereignty Alliance to withdraw from the tripartite alliance and find an alternative in the event that the dispute continues over the powers of the parliament’s presidency or to restore things to their rightful place, and al-Zamili is not unique in the powers of the parliament’s presidency.”

The source explained, “What was announced in the media is a very small part of the political crisis between Al-Halbousi and Al-Zamili. Al-Halbousi informed political parties close to him of his intention to protest and not to fall into the trap of the Sadrist movement’s acquisition of the presidency.”

Al-Zamili and Al-Halbousi exchanged official books published in the media since the day before yesterday, talking about the powers of each party and questioning some of the powers between the two sides.
